Suspect Pleads Guilty To Theft At Los Alamos Historical Museum

William Ryan Skelton turned himself in over the weekend following a news release issued Oct. 1 by Los Alamos police asking the public’s assistance to locate him.

Skelton, 30, was suspected of robbing a cash box at the Los Alamos Historical Museum Sept. 25 and damaging property near Bathtub Row in Los Alamos. He faced Judge Pat Casados Monday in Magistrate Court and pleaded guilty to larceny and criminal damage to property.

Judge Casados sentenced Skelton to 90 days in jail, 45 days for larceny and 45 days for criminal damage to property, to run consecutively. She also ordered him to pay court costs and serve 6 months probation following his release from jail.
